#590def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#590def is composed of 34.9% red, 5.1% green and 93.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 62.8% cyan, 94.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 6.3% black. It has a hue angle of 260.2 degrees, a saturation of 89.7% and a lightness of 49.4%. #590def color hex could be obtained by blending #b21aff with #0000df. Closest websafe color is: #6600ff.

#590def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#590def has RGB values of R:89, G:13, B:239 and CMYK values of C:0.63, M:0.95, Y:0, K:0.06. Its decimal value is 5836271.

Shades and Tints of #590def
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060110 is the darkest color, while #fdfcff is the lightest one.

Tones of #590def
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#7c7884 is the less saturated color, while #5603f9 is the most saturated one.
